Q.Why didn't the jump leads work?

Usually inadequate cable gauge, poor contact on a corroded terminal, or a donor vehicle too small to supply the current. Occasionally the fault simply is not the battery.

Q.Could I have damaged the car trying?

Reversed polarity can blow main fuses or damage electronics. It is worth checking, and we do that as part of the visit.
